What Kind Of Deck Should You Install?
Pressure-treated lumber is the most frequently used materials for the lower structural part of the pressure-treated deck. Although code requirements may dictate lower decking products, there are several options available for the top deck. One way to renovate a deck is to remove old deck materials from an existing deck and replace them. This method reduces expenses since the entire outdoor decking structure does not need to be reconstructed.
Composites: Most composite products are made of recycled plastics and wood fibers. Wood composite is an impeccable material due to its softness underfoot and frequency of use. Wood composite decks do not need staining or sealing. However, colors can fade over time, especially in sunnier sections. While composites are low-maintenance, they are not maintenance-free. Like other outdoor decking materials, property owners must periodically clean composite wood of moss, detrimental mold and mildew, especially if the pressure-treated deck is in the shade.
Fiberglass: Slip-resistant fiberglass panels overlap to form a continuous, solid surface – which is the best fitting when the decking over your lower area requires to stay dry. Fiberglass deck panels do not rot, rust or harbor sickening mildew; which makes this material ideal for high-moisture conditions.

These dense woods are difficult to cut and drill into, but that density means that the deck’s longevity will beat that of any pressure-treated wood, redwood and even cedar. Because of their inherent fire resistance, building codes may allow some tropical hardwoods in situations where other woods are not an option. Tropical hardwoods are ritzy — but they may help both the deck and the home maintain value over the years – even into resale.
Redwood and cedar: Redwood and cedar are softwoods mainly sourced from western states. These materials are a superior compromise between immoderate tropical hardwoods and pressure-treated wood. These designs of wood are embedded with natural tannins and oils and do not need chemical preservatives.
Pressure-treated wood: The most economical choice is pressure-treated wood. Southern yellow pine, which is pressure-injected with chemicals that help the wood defend against rot and wood-boring insects, is the best choice, too. One disadvantage to pressure-treated wood decking is that the wood splinters easily and is not safe for walking on with bare feet. Be sure to always coat pressure-treated deck materials on (at least) the top to extend their use. Because of these afflictions, pressure-treated wood is less useful for upper deck materials, though it is frequently used for the lower deck structure.
